Abstract
This research analyzes the impact of the Baitul Maal Foundation PLN zakat funds on a dairy goat breeding program in Pakpak Bharat Regency. Using a qualitative method with a case study approach, data was gathered through observation, interviews, surveys, and documentation. The findings indicate that the zakat fund distribution positively impacts the mustahiq economy by providing business capital and training, enabling them to independently raise dairy goats and generate income. This program is expected to improve mustahiq’s standard of living, the quality of education for their children, and enhance community gratitude and social awareness. However, challenges such as inadequate mentoring and training, and limited knowledge and skills of mustahiq in goat breeding were identified. The research recommends that Baitul Maal Foundation PLN enhance support and training for mustahiq and increase their knowledge and skills in dairy goat breeding.
